Standout Looks from PPA Rate Las Vegas Championships That Created a Buzz

Standout Looks from PPA Rate Las Vegas Championships: As the PPA Rate Las Vegas Championships started, the spotlight was not solely on the courts; it was also on the vibrant styles of pickleball athletes. This event highlighted not only the players’ skills but also their fashion, particularly among the male players. What was once predominantly a show for female athletes now boasts a growing presence of stylish male competitors. With the likes of Ben Johns and Collin Johns coordinating their looks in mixed doubles and Federico Staksrud embracing a colorful array of JOOLA polos, the fashion game is undeniably on the rise.

Fashion Moments from PPA Rate Las Vegas Championships

Hurricane Tyra Black

Hurricane Tyra Black made waves in a chic outfit featuring a white long-sleeve top paired with a light blue skirt and stylish white shoes. The soft sky blue complemented her perfectly, proving to be one of the most captivating colors on the court.

Her choice of attire, complete with a white visor, showed her knack for turning heads with exciting elements like ribbons in her hair and unique open-back designs. Without a doubt, she emerged as a true trendsetter.

Ivan Jakovljevic

Ivan Jakovljevic showed his style in a light purple shirt, coordinating effortlessly with white shorts, white shoes, and high white socks.

Competing alongside Genie Bouchard in mixed doubles, Ivan Jakovljevic’s color coordination with her purple New Balance set was commendable. His simple yet sleek style reinforced the notion that less can be more, making a lasting impression on the court.

JW Johnson

JW Johnson captured attention in a classic white Franklin polo and black shorts, accessorized with black socks and shoes, along with a white hat. Adding a touch of flair, he sported a few gold chains that elevated his look.

It was heartening to see the men stepping up their fashion game, and JW Johnson’s outfit showed this trend. His partner, Jorja Johnson, also looked fabulous, maintaining the high style standard.

Standout Looks from the PPA Rate Las Vegas

Liz Truluck

Liz Truluck caught attention with a stunning two-tone red skirt that featured unique textures and pleats. The Lacoste design, a blend of burgundy and bright red, stood out beautifully.

She paired this striking skirt with a light blue-gray fitted tank and stylish white and black Head shoes, opting for a simple visor to complete her ensemble. Liz Truluck’s addition to the best-dressed list was well-deserved.

DJ Young

DJ Young turned heads with his effortlessly cool look, combining a bone-white Stack muscle tee with black Stack shorts.

His choice of solid colors highlighted the effectiveness of a simple yet sharp appearance. The black and white theme enhanced his tattoos, while his matching black and white Head court shoes added a stylish touch.

Angie Walker

Angie Walker showed a fashionable yet playful look in a fitted Stack cropped tank featuring a navy and light blue checkerboard pattern.

Upon closer inspection, the design cleverly mimicked the layout of a pickleball court, merging creativity with style. Paired with a flared black skirt and white shoes, Angie Walker’s outfit was cute and fitting for the fall season.
